方法一:
来源:虚拟机与CentOS6.5安装vmware tools及共享文件夹下/mnt/hgfs/下没有文件问题_Welljia的专栏-优快云博客_hgfs下没有文件
- 用vmware-hgfsclient命令可以看到你的共享文件夹目录,这个命令是你安装了vmwaretools成功后生成的。
- 使用 mount -t vmhgfs .host:/shared /mnt/hgfs 命令挂载该共享文件夹(注意:“.”号前面是有一个空格的),其中.host:/Documents是共享名,只需把Documents换成使用vmware-hgfsclient 命令得到的目录,/mnt/hgfs是挂载点
- 然后你就可以看到你的共享文件夹能看到了,不过这只是临时的,要想一劳永逸,还是得设置成开机挂载,用vi编缉/etx/fstab中的内容,在最下面增加一行内容为:.host:/shared /mnt/hgfs vmhgfs defaults 0 0(这里的目录按你的目录名来写)
这样基本上就完成了,顺便提一下如果是ubuntu的操作系统的话,得先执行 sudo apt-get install open-vm-dkms,然后再按上面第二步开始。
亲测:
运行 apt-get install open-vm-dkms 的时候报错
无法获得锁 /var/lib/dpkg/lock-frontend
百度到的原因
然而还是安装不了,报了新的错误
E: 无法定位软件包 open-vm-dkms
百度到要自己下载软件包,果断放弃
方法二
来源:/hgfs下无共享文件夹?/mnt下没有hgfs文件夹?vmhgfs-fuse:找不到命令?_GoForward的技术博客_51CTO博客
这篇博客列出的方法很多,我说一下我成功的方法
退出 /mnt/hgfs 目录,运行挂在命令,然后再进入hgfs目录,共享文件夹出现了
vmhgfs-fuse .host:/ /mnt/hgfs
我还找到方法说要挂起虚拟机然后再启动,但是我试了并没有用